Business owners among those urging city council not to give up on stadium project

In light of speculation that City of Hagerstown officials might be abandoning a proposal to build a downtown stadium, numerous concerned business owners and supporters of a downtown revitalization project urged the Hagerstown City Council on Tuesday not to give up, with one business owner going as far as saying inaction would be like the city is “essentially turning its back on the downtown.”
